When using a concentric ring fixture, resistivity is calculated by using the following expression, where D1 = outside diameter on ... 24 mp3 song download WebAug 15, 2024 · We define the resistivity ρ of a substance so that the resistance R of an object is directly proportional to ρ. Resistivity ρ is an intrinsic property of a material, independent of its shape or size. The resistance R of a uniform cylinder of length L, of cross-sectional area A, and made of a material with resistivity ρ, is. The term Ohms-cm (Ohms centimeter) refers to the measurement of the “bulk” or “volume” resistivity of a semi … 24 mozas carrefour Sheet resistance is applicable to two-dimensional systems in which thin films are considered two-dimensional entities. When the term sheet resistance is used, it is implied that the current is along the plane of the sheet, not perpendicular to it.
